Today, PDP hold Congresses in nine states
The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) is holding state congresses today, ahead of the party’s much-anticipated national convention. The congresses will be held in Lagos, Oyo, Adamawa, Kebbi, Borno, Kogi, Osun, Kwara, and Ebonyi states, according to reports. Family of Lagos taxi driver Adeosun, who was killed by police, has been compensated with N10 million
The family of Adeshina Adeosun, a taxi driver killed by the police in Lagos, has been compensated with N10 million by the Lagos State Judicial Panel of Inquiry and Restitution for SARS-related abuses and other matters.
